8 Indications of a Drain Line Clog

Wastewater is a carcinogen that must be attended to by a professional. Your drain line may be clogged if a foul smell comes from the sink, commode, bathtub or shower. That foul smell is sewer that drains improperly as an outcome of blockages.

Clogs can trigger house drains to quit working because they are attached to the septic tank or municipal drain system. The water degrees in the bathroom vary when the drains don't work properly or the commode will not flush. Drains that are connected can gurgle when you flush the toilet.

Slow Drains-- A clear sign of sewage system blockage is when you see that numerous of your drains pipes have reduced at the very same time. If you believe a drain clog examine all your reduced lying fixtures. These consist of the commode, the bath tub, as well as the washroom. If the majority of them are sluggish or not draining in all, after that you have a trouble.

Bad Odors-- When your major sewer drain and also lines are blocked, wastewater comes back into your sinks, bathrooms, and also tubs. Although you might not see the water promptly after the clog starts, you will see a negative odor. That is an indication that dirty water is seeping back into the drain pipelines or not draining pipes at all.

Numerous Components Involved-- Purging the bathroom just to have your tub fill with water, or running your cleaning maker and also your toilet overruns possibly implies you have a clog somewhere.

Uncommon Noises-- Does your bathroom make a gurgling noise after each flush? When you run the water in the sink or after you shut off the shower, do you hear creaking sounds or other weird noises originating from the wall surfaces or with the floorings? If so, you might have a clog in among the drain pipelines.

Fluctuating Water Level In The Toilet-- You most likely have a trouble with your main sewer drainpipe lines if the water in your toilet fluctuates for no reason. Examine whether the water degree is influenced by draining your bathtub or cooking area sink. If that is happening, you require to have your drain lines examined.

Water Flowing Out Of The Cleanout-- The cleanout is the upright pipe that plumbers usage to unblock sewage system lines. If you notice water flowing out of it, you have a sewer drain clog. Besides being unsanitary, the water can make your lawn odor extremely negative.

Outside Issues-- Inspect the exterior of your house for water puddles (particularly if it hasn't rained in a while), negative odors, yellow and also brownish spots on your lawn, or subjected tree origins that seem as well close to your home. These problems commonly indicate a main drain line obstruction.

Severe Pipe Damages-- When the sewage system pipeline is damaged or harmed, the sewage system line will not drain correctly. Sewer pipelines can fracture when there is boosted web traffic over ground or the use of hefty construction devices. Sagging Drain Lines-- Dirt modifications can trigger your drain line to droop. When this occurs, the section that has actually sunk collects paper as well as waste resulting in a clog.

Origin Infiltration-- If you have older major sewage system drain and also lines made of permeable materials like clay, trees, and hedges origins, latch onto them. As they grow as well as the origins grow, they can damage the drain pipeline and cause an obstruction.

Flushing Debris Down The Commode-- There are several points that you can not purge down the bathroom. When you flush face cells, eggshells, coffee grounds, toilet scrub pads, and also tampons down the toilet, it will clog your sewage system line.

Ways to Prevent Future Sewer Line Clogs

Prevent future obstructions by maintaining tidy sewer lines. Avoid purging feminine health products, facial cleansing fabrics, thick paper towels or bathroom tissue, as well as various other products not planned for purging down the toilet.

Consider eliminating older trees in close proximity to your house or septic system to avoid tree roots from damaging sewer lines. Tree origins can likewise create primary sewer line obstructions by infiltrating drain lines and also obstructing water circulation to the septic tank. Usage Enzyme Cleaners Month-to-month-- To prevent your sewer lines from obstructing, tidy them as soon as a month with an enzyme cleaner. These do not have severe chemicals as well as are safe for you and your family members. That kept in mind, make certain that you have your sewer lines checked by a professional plumber frequently.

Keep Plant Kingdom From The Sewage System Lines-- Plants' origins can influence your sewage system line, so do not plant trees, flowers, or bushes. These plants make upkeep hard as well as additionally can damage the pipelines.

Make use of the wastebasket-- The only thing that ought to be flushed down the toilet is human waste as well as water. Health products such as sanitary pads and also tampons can drastically block your sewer line.
